Php 提交表单后,我希望在不关闭模式窗口的情况下处理模式中的错误

Php 提交表单后,我希望在不关闭模式窗口的情况下处理模式中的错误,php,html,css,Php,Html,Css,大家好,我想知道是否有解决方案来处理用户提交表单时表单出现的错误,那么我的意思是,例如,如果用户给用户名2个字符,我已经设置了消息(您的用户名必须超过3个字符)但是我的表单处于模式中,因此当按下submit键时,模式窗口将被取消,而不显示我用php处理的错误。因此,当表单中存在错误时,我如何使模式保持不变,并在模式中显示错误?我希望我是清楚的 我对我的管理站点也做了同样的操作。我所做的是停止模式关闭,当用户正确完成所有操作时,我将使用js刷新我的页面或类似的东西。如果有错误,我会使用ajax来显

大家好,我想知道是否有解决方案来处理用户提交表单时表单出现的错误,那么我的意思是,例如,如果用户给用户名2个字符,我已经设置了消息(您的用户名必须超过3个字符)但是我的表单处于模式中,因此当按下submit键时,模式窗口将被取消,而不显示我用php处理的错误。因此,当表单中存在错误时,我如何使模式保持不变,并在模式中显示错误?我希望我是清楚的

我对我的管理站点也做了同样的操作。我所做的是停止模式关闭,当用户正确完成所有操作时,我将使用js刷新我的页面或类似的东西。如果有错误,我会使用ajax来显示错误


希望对你有用

你不清楚。语法是可怕的,你继续不间断地进行,你没有代码要测试,等等。如果你不想让帖子被删除,我建议下次再努力一点。另外,有几个选项可以执行此操作:您可以执行ajax检查,这将向模式返回错误消息,或者如果有错误,您可以在提交时弹出模式。这些都是很容易通过谷歌找到的东西,或者只是在这里搜索。要么在提交时停止模式关闭,然后首先运行客户端验证。或者仍然阻止模式在提交时关闭,并使用Ajax获得服务器端验证的响应。要防止引导模态在提交时关闭,请将输入类型从submit更改为button。这将防止在单击按钮时关闭设置并使用ajax调用php脚本进行检查。如果有错误,则返回错误并显示它们。如果没有,请关闭模式。。